High-rise train to run in India, trial run begins

New Delhi: The Central Railway Ministry is conducting various types of inspections on Vande Bharat trains. The ministry is planning to run a 7.2 meter high-rise train. Now the experimental running of this type of train is being done on the Delhi-Jaipur line. The height of this train is 7.2 meters. As a result, it is called the highest train in the world. In this regard, Union Railway Minister Ashwini Vaishnaw tweeted and shared a video of the said train.

High-rise trains are equipped with high-rise pantographs (devices that connect the train with electric wires). The height of conventional electric trains is 4.5 meters above the railway line and the height of the electric wires above the ground is up to 6.2 meters. But the height of electric wire is 6.8 meters or more on the high-rise locomotive or train route. High rise pantograph is used for this. With this system, high-altitude trains can run faster.

India’s Western Corridor has facilities for high-rise trains. In this corridor, the electric wires are at a height of 7.2 meters for the running of double-decker container trains.
